US hits dozens of trading partners with new wave of tariffs

The US has imposed new tariffs on dozens of its trading partners, citing concerns over forced labor. These levies replace a temporary global duty that was introduced after the US Supreme Court struck down existing tariffs in February. The move is seen as a significant development in the country's trade policy, with the new tariffs targeting a wide range of countries. The US is using the tariffs to pressure its trading partners to address forced labor concerns.
